Find the Inverse sec(x)

Problem

sec(x)

Solution

  1. Define the function as y=sec(x) and restrict the domain to [0,π/2)∪(π/2,π] to ensure the function is one-to-one.

  2. Swap the variables x and y to begin finding the inverse relationship, resulting in x=sec(y)

  3. Solve for y by applying the inverse secant function to both sides of the equation.

  4. Express the result using the standard notation for the inverse secant function, which is arcsec(x) or sec(x)(−1)

Final Answer

inverse of *sec(x)=arcsec(x)
